Can I use California Department of Resources Recycling and Recovery (CalRecycle) Used Oil Block Grant money to pay for the preparation of my CIWMB HHW 16th Cycle grant application?
No. Since the Used Oil Block Grant is, in effect, a continuously appropriated grant and is an entitlement grant, it is allowable to use Used Oil Block Grant funds to pay for preparation of Used Oil Block Grant applications. However, that does not extend to the preparation of other non-entitlement CIWMB competitive grants, such as the Opportunity Grants or HHW grants, or for other agency’s grants such as the Department of Conservation (DOC) grants. HHW grant application preparation must be supported by the local jurisdiction.
